- I remember getting a job offer mid-way through the review process of a paper. My response to reviewers instantly changed. I switched from desperate willingness to accept any criticism to a more robust defence of my position. The paper was published & was better for it.
- '“Embedded precarity” in higher education is diminishing research quality as staff on short-term contracts favour “safer” work to secure future employment, according to the author of a new report.' Royal Geographical Society maps important connections between precarity and research topics. 1/3
